Local companies are partnering to provide these water safety classes to children who have special needs. Yeah, Greg, drowning is the primary cause of death for children aged 1 to 4 here in the state of Florida, and children with autism are significantly more at risk. Channel 9, Sam Martello spoke with a mother who took her son out for a lesson. Baby Otter swim School instructors emphasized education is crucial for preventing drownings. Children on the autism spectrum are taught basic swimming skills and what to do if they accidentally end up in the water and the child learns how to put their face in the water. The proper way to Kick learns to swim to the steps, learns to swim to the wall, And the last day they learned. If they fall into turn, kick, reach. The five day program is offered to babies as young as eight months old, up to senior citizens.
